Good Friends

A faithful friend is a sturdy shelter; he who finds one finds a treasure.

A faithful friend is beyond price,no sum can balance his worth.

A faithful friend is a life-saving remedy, such as he who fears God finds.

For he who fears God behaves accordingly, and his friend will be like himself.

Sirach 6:14-17
